Do I need to leave it overnight or is a few hours okay? I forgot to make it last night and I really want to cover my cakes tonight! What happens if you don't let it sit overnight?

this is probably too late, but for future reference, i think it is fine if it doesn't sit overnight. it will be soft and maybe harder to work with, i prefer to let mine settle, but i know there are many on cc who never let it sit and it seems to work just fine!

you can use it right away. i also have had left over fondant and stored it in an air tight container and placed it in the freezer. i let it thaw and it worked fine for me. icon_wink.gif
